Audio adaptation of illustrated narratives, specifically those featuring celestial themes, transforms a silent, visual medium into a dynamic, auditory-visual experience. This process involves voice acting, sound effects, and often music to bring the artwork and storyline to life. As an example, a science fiction themed graphic novel gains broader appeal through skilled voice performances, augmenting the original artistic presentation.

The value of such adaptation lies in increased accessibility and engagement. Individuals with visual impairments can access the storyline, and a wider audience, including those who prefer auditory learning, is reached. Historically, these adaptations have been used to expand the reach of print media and create immersive narrative experiences. The collaborative effort between voice actors, sound designers, and the original artists results in a unique interpretive layer that enhances the source material.
